Cordova rests in the embrace of high desert country, where the Sangre de Cristo Mountains rise with a rugged, ochre-toned dignity. It lies 22.5 miles north of Santa Fe, NM (from Santa Fe, NM: bearing 11°T), and is situated 4.8 miles east of Chimayo. The land here is a study in muted palettes – sagebrush and piñon pines cling to slopes that catch the sun in shifting patterns of light and shadow. The air, even in the midday heat, carries a crispness, a whisper of the altitude and the vast, open sky that stretches, an endless canvas of cerulean, above it all. Small homesteads, some weathered wood and some adobe, scatter across the landscape, their modest forms seeming to grow organically from the earth, their roofs often mirroring the dusty, sun-baked tones of the surrounding hills. This is a place where history is not so much written as it is felt in the worn stones and the quiet persistence of its people. Cordova’s economy, for generations, has been tied to the land, to the patient cultivation of small plots and, more enduringly, to the artistry of woodcarving. The scent of juniper and pine, imbued with the skill of generations, hangs in the air around workshops where artisans transform native wood into figures that speak of faith, folklore, and the very soul of New Mexico. The legacy of Spanish settlers and indigenous traditions intermingles here, a quiet conversation that echoes in the simple beauty of the santero carvings and the enduring spirit of community that defines Cordova.
